WebThe IgG heavy chain is about 50 kDa, the IgG light chain is about 25 kDa, and the IgG whole complex is about 150 kDa. NOTE: Mild elution does not always break the affinity … WebThey are designed for use in immunoprecipitation (IP) and Western blot (WB) procedures in which the same species antibody is used for both the IP and immunblotting steps. TrueBlot® secondary antibodies eliminate interference from the denatured/reduced heavy and light chains of the IP antibody by detecting only the native, non-reduced form of IgG.
